以哈密市1988—2006年经济增长(GDP)和大气环境质量数据为研究对象,分析各类典型大气污染指标与人均GDP之间的关系,建立哈密市大气环境污染物排放浓度与人均GDP增长之间的回归模型,结果表明:哈密市SO2、NO2、TSP排放浓度与人均GDP增长之间基本符合标准的倒“U”型的环境库兹涅茨曲线特征。  相似文献

During April 2007, forest land per capita in the United States dropped below 1 ha. This is the result of a rather static area of forest land in the United States for the past 100 years combined with population growth. The US now joins the ranks of most countries (77%) having forest land per capita below 1 ha. The combination of an increasing human population with stable or increasing per capita natural resource utilization may place even more demand on resources derived from forest land in the future. The forest land per capita should be expected to continue its downward trend unless substantive demographic, resource utilization, and land-use changes occur.  相似文献

As national economies grow, requirements for physical resources increase. This paper attempts to forecast future world demand for lead, by deriving a relationship between the amount consumed per capita and the level of economic development, and then using this to generate world demand figures based on some predictions of future economic growth. Although the rate of increase in demand for lead may decline as high levels of GDP are reached, it is nevertheless predicted that world annual demand could continue rising exponentially over the next 50 or 60 years, in the absence of constraints due to lack of physical resources or very high differential prices. This is essentially because large areas of the world will still be increasing their GDP per capita over the range where the rate of increase in demand for lead is increasing steeply.  相似文献

本文在环境库兹涅茨曲线假设基础上,采用1991—2014年浙江省环境和经济数据,运用回归模型对其环境污染与经济发展的关系进行实证检验。结果表明:浙江工业废水、工业废气、工业SO2排放量和工业固体废弃物产生量均符合EKC假设,其中工业SO2和工业废水人均排放量与人均GDP呈倒U形关系,拐点分别出现在2005年与2010年;工业废气排放量和工业固体废弃物产生量尚处于倒U形左侧上升阶段,其中工业固体废弃物人均产生量已接近拐点。而生活污水排放量与EKC假设并不相符,人均生活污水排放量与人均GDP呈单调递增的线形关系。对EKC驱动因子的分析表明,加强政府环境治理,以不断完善的环境法规推动产业结构升级调整,以持续的技术进步与创新促进关键行业节能减排,有利于克服规模效应,推动浙江环境污染与经济发展的关系早日实现解耦。  相似文献

随着经济持续发展,西部地区环境与经济矛盾日益突出,为研究西部地区经济与环境关系,本文以重庆市为例,选取1990年~2011年共22年的经济指标(人均GDP)与污染物(废水、工业废气、工业固体废弃物等)排放量为环境指标,建立经济与环境指标的协同演化模型,绘制环境库兹涅茨曲线并对重庆市经济与环境协同发展关系进行研究;结果表明:重庆市人均GDP与工业废水排放量之间呈现明显EKC关系,其转折点为2005年,即人均GDP为10982元;重庆市人均GDP与工业SO2排放量及与工业烟尘排放量和工业固体废物排放的良性关系出现和将要出现在2010年和2015年;重庆市人均GDP与总体的工业"三废"排放量之间呈现出明显的倒"U"EKC关系,2006年以后,随着人均GDP的增加,工业"三废"排放量不断减少,2011年时,工业"三废"排放量趋于平缓。由此也说明,重庆市工业"三废"排放量有明显好转的趋势。  相似文献

本文运用碳折算系数法和投入产出模型测算了1990—2018年中国30个省(区、市)城镇居民食物消费的人均直接碳排放、人均家庭间接碳排放和人均产业间接碳排放,并运用探索性空间数据分析(ESDA)对总碳排放的空间特征进行分析。研究表明:1990—2018年中国30个省(区、市)人均间接碳排放在研究期内呈增长趋势,人均产业碳排放增长幅度最大且始终处于主导地位,大部分地区的人均直接碳排放增长较为缓慢;人均碳排放和总碳排放都呈显著增长趋势,人均碳排放的增长幅度宁夏>新疆>上海>浙江>青海>北京,甘肃最小,总碳排放增长幅度广东>浙江>山东>江苏>河北>上海,吉林最低;总碳排放在大部分年份呈正的空间相关性,整体上呈"M"形波动;局部空间自相关分析结果表明,食物消费总碳排放存在高高型和低高型两种,且2000年及以后高高型稳定在上海、江苏、浙江地区。最后,本文依据实证结果对如何降低城镇居民食物消费碳排放提出了相应的政策建议。  相似文献

In India, the per capita water availability is reducing day by day due to rapid growth in population and increasing water demand. Greywater treatment and reuse is one of the feasible options in developing countries like India to overcome this problem. A greywater collection, treatment and reuse system was designed and implemented in an urban household having a water requirement of 165 liter per capita per day (lpcd) and a greywater generation rate of 80 lpcd. An upflow-downflow greywater treatment plant having a screening, sedimentation, filtration and disinfection as major treatment processes was constructed and treated greywater is used for toilet flushing and to irrigate the vegetables in the backyard of the household. Greywater characterisation indicates that COD and BOD are sufficiently reduced during the treatment and there is also substantially reduction in Escherichia coli count. The payback period of this greywater treatment and reuse system is estimated to be 1.6 year.  相似文献

应用Wackernagel等提出的生态足迹方法,对芜湖市1996—2005年的人均农用地生态足迹、人均农用地生态承载力和生态赤字进行了计算;利用灰色系统预测模型建立了芜湖市人均生态足迹、生态承载力预测模型GM(1,1),经求解、检验、预测,可得到今后数年该市人均农用地生态足迹、生态承载力数据,并对灰色系统模型应用于生态足迹的预测作了可行性分析。结果显示,未来5年该区域的人均农用地生态足迹呈逐渐增大、人均农用地生态承载力呈逐渐下降的趋势,人均生态赤字也逐渐增大。  相似文献

利用改进后的化石能源足迹公式计算了2000—2009年我国30个地区的人均化石能源足迹,并分别对2000年和2009年中国各地区的数据进行聚类分析,发现我国地区人均化石能源足迹由无明显地域特征转变为东部高于中西部,经济发达地区高于欠发达地区,且能源使用效率和经济发展水平间联系逐渐加强。通过对不同类别代表性地区人均化石能源足迹的分析判断,以北京、上海和广东为代表的发达地区化石能源消耗增长开始趋于缓和甚至出现小幅下降。  相似文献

China has embarked on major economic and social changes to revitalize the Chinese economy, increase labor productivity, and improve the material standard of living of the Chinese people. This paper assumes that China will achieve its goal of a per capita income of US$800 in 2000, open-door policies will be maintained, and nonfuel mineral commodity consumption will increase as GDP per capita increases. Projections are made of production, trade and consumption of 14 nonfuel minerals for the period 1985–2005. China is projected to increase its net imports to these 14 minerals from about US$5000 million in 1985 to about US$12000 million in constant dollars in 2005. China's investment climate will become more favorable for those multinational companies that bring with them clear comparative advantages in minerals exploration, mining and processing technologies and marketing, and are prepared to develop in-depth Chinese expertise.  相似文献

DOI: 10.1111/j.1752‐1688.2012.00691.x Abstract: This research investigates customer response to demand management strategies during two drought periods in the City of Seattle. An analysis of customer response to voluntary water curtailments is conducted using k‐means clustering to identify like groups of customers and behavior patterns. The clustering method identified important variables (household income, lot size, living space, and family size) useful in determining customer response to water curtailments. Ordinary least squares and spatial lag regression models are estimated using the first and second principal components of variables identified in the clustering analysis. Larger values of income, lot size, and living space enhanced water reductions whereas larger family size tended to reduce the effectiveness of curtailments. Projections of changes in Seattle’s built environment and demographics between 2000 and 2030 were obtained from an urban simulation model (UrbanSim) and were processed through the regression models to investigate changes in future curtailment effectiveness. This research found that increasing household size hardened demands (decreased curtailment effectiveness) whereas decreasing household size increased per‐capita curtailment effectiveness. These results suggest that changes in the number of residents within a home is likely to be the most important factor in determining future curtailment effectiveness.  相似文献

ABSTRACT: In the current forecasting practice, future water requirements of a growing urban area are often represented as the product of the number of people to be served by the water system and an assumed quantity of gross per capita water use. This paper describes a forecasting approach that differs from the per capita method in two important aspects. First, it disaggregates urban water use into a large number of categories, each consisting of a relatively homogeneous group of water users. Second, it links water use in each category to factors that determine both the need for water as well as the intensity of water use. This approach is incorporated into a computerized forecasting system referred to as IWR-MAIN. The advantages of the IWR.MAIN model over the traditional per capita method are illustrated in a case study of Anaheim, California.  相似文献

Inadequate management of household solid waste is a serious problem in many developing cities. The study aimed to evaluate the quantities and composition of household solid waste generation in Abuja within different socioeconomic groups. The wastes from 74 households across different socioeconomic levels in Abuja were collected, weighted and classified on a daily basis for seven days in February 2012. The result showed that the average daily per capita household waste generation is 0.634 kg/capita/day. The characteristic of solid waste in Abuja are typical for the developing cities and dominated by organic waste. Households waste consisted of 63.6% organic waste, 9.7% paper, 8.7% plastics, 3.2% metal, 2.6% glass, 1.6% textile and 10.6% others (unclassified) and the bulk density was 240 kg/m3. The evaluation of relationship between income and daily per capita household waste generation showed a positive relationship. The study revealed a statistically significant difference between household size and daily per capita household waste generation in high-income group; a slight significant difference between household size and daily per capita household waste generation in medium income group and no statistically significant difference between household size and daily per capita household waste generation in low-income group.  相似文献

基于能值理论,结合生态足迹方法,构建能值生态赤字/盈余、渔业足迹强度(D)、社会发展压力指数(I)和经济协调指数(Q)参数评价海岛可持续性,选取典型海岛城市浙江省舟山市作为案例研究。结果显示:2003—2017年舟山能值足迹、能值承载力均呈上升趋势;人均能值生态足迹共增加15.78 hm2,增幅为63.26%;人均能值承载力增加5.20×102 hm2,增幅为82.86%;其中,化石能源用地能值足迹增加最多,社会经济承载力增加最多,而自然承载力却有所下降。能值生态赤字/盈余和经济协调指数不能完全反映区域可持续性,区域渔业足迹强度的不断增加表明当前的渔业经济模式不满足可持续发展要求,社会发展压力指数增大也进一步表明舟山的发展状况偏离了可持续性的轨道。  相似文献

采用灰色关联度分析法,考察城镇化率、人均GDP、产业结构多元化系数ESD、能源结构多元化系数ECSD、能源强度、人口总量6种驱动因素对河南省能源消费量的影响程度及驱动河南省能源消费增长的内在机理,得出城镇化水平的提高是河南省能源消费量增加最主要的原因和驱动因素,关联系数为0.937;产业化结构多元化系数和人均GDP与能源消费量之间的关联度次之,灰色关联系数为分别为0.887和0.822。针对以上结论,探索河南省节能减排策略,为河南省提高经济发展质量,走不以牺牲农业和粮食生产为代价的"三化"协调的科学发展之路提供理论支持。  相似文献

利用生态足迹评价模型计算甘孜州1995~2007年生态足迹,并分析甘孜州的生态安全状况。甘孜州人均生态足迹从1995年的1.480467hm2增加到2007年的1.766288 hm2,以耕地与草地为主;人均生态承载力从1995年的5.646667 hm2减少到2007年的5.328501 hm2,减幅较小,生态承载力结构具有不对称性,以林地与草地为主;人均生态盈余从1995年的4.1662hm2减少到2007年的3.562213hm2,林地人均生态盈余基本稳定在5.0 hm2左右,是甘孜州人均生态盈余的主要贡献者;生态压力指数在0.280852~0.350215波动,生态占用指数在0.528738~0.718585波动,生态协调性指数在1.875003~2.327831波动。结果表明甘孜州生态环境处于安全状态,社会经济发展与生态环境的协调性较差。  相似文献

在保证全球气候安全的前提下,如何公平分配有限的碳排放空间,是全球气候治理与气候谈判关注的焦点问题。对发展中国家而言,国际社会对碳排放权的公平分配不仅涉及到环境问题,更关系到它们的发展权益与成本。在对"气候公平"理论的主流观点、碳排放权分配的若干"公平原则"进行述评的基础上,通过对中外典型的碳排放权分配方案的梳理和剖析,探讨了"气候公平"从"祖父原则"到"人均公平"、从"人均公平"到"人均累计公平"、从"人均累计公平"到兼顾"人均累计公平"与"可持续发展"、从"生产型排放公平"到"消费型排放公平"、从"排放公平"到"发展公平"的发展方向,并从碳排放权公平分配的角度探讨了如何保证未来全球气候安全、满足人类基本需求的碳排放、发展中国家可持续发展的"三赢"。  相似文献
